Albanian fruit and vegetable exports up 18% in february

The export of "Made in Albania" fruits and vegetables continues to grow. Anila Denaj, Minister of Agriculture and Rural Development, stated that February saw an 18% rise in export quantity and a 15% increase in value compared to the previous year. Albanian agricultural products are expanding their presence in international markets.

This growth in Albanian exports highlights improvements in product quality and farmer empowerment. The sustained increase in agricultural exports reflects Albanian farmers' efforts to enhance brand recognition and compete in global markets.

Albania's favorable climate and the potential to serve regional markets offer opportunities in agriculture. Fresh Albanian fruits and vegetables are leading in export demand from foreign consumers.

The government aims for $1 billion in exports by 2030, focusing on production, quality, and certification support policies for farmers.
